Schismatoglottis calyptrata

What's the taxonomical classification of Schismatoglottis calyptrata?

Schismatoglottis calyptrata belongs to the kingdom Plantae and is classified within the phylum Streptophyta. As a member of the class Equisetopsida and the subclass Magnoliidae, it is organized under the order Alismatales. This plant is further categorized into the family Araceae, which contains the genus Schismatoglottis, ultimately defining its specific identity as the species calyptrata.
